A recent discovery is hinting at a possible Dreams PS5 version. The innovative gaming experience could be heading to the next-gen console, allowing more Playstation users to play with this impressive creative environment while designing and making interactive experiences. Dreams was originally launched back in 2020, and since then thousands of players have been having fun with this creative endeavor made by Media Molecule. The gaming experience was originally announced at E3 2015, and a beta was run from December 2018 to February 2019, allowing many Playstation users to experience a bit of the Dreams experience prior to the official launch.

Genshin Impact may be a gacha, but it’s still a roleplaying game as well, and that means you’ll want to enhance artifacts if you wish to maintain an advantage in combat. Artifacts are essentially your armor, and your old, outdated artifacts can be used to boost the power of your favorite items. Enhance artifacts in Genshin Impact by feeding them other artifacts. Much like weapons, artifacts in Genshin Impact are improved by scraping unused artifacts for experience.

Xinyan is Liyue’s one and only rock musician, which is a relatively new genre of song in Genshin Impact. She’s an aptly fiery spirit who uses the power of her music and lyrics to combat prejudice, though try as she might Xinyan can’t quite stop her smile from frightening small children. This Pyro claymore-wielder is a strong defensive character within insane burst damage potential, and is therefore a solid choice in any Travelers’ set-list.

Pukei-Pukei easily earns the title of the weirdest-looking monster in Monster Hunter Rise. It looks like a combination of a toad, a chameleon… and a lot of other venomous creatures I’d guess. A very long tongue, its poisonous tail and huge appetite are its most distinctive traits, all of them acting as efficient tools in battle. Outriders is the latest looter shooter to hit consoles and PC, and as per usual, there’s a nasty bug affecting some players that’s preventing them from playing the game. Some people are stuck at the Outriders main menu with a never-ending “signed in” status. It mainly affects PlayStation players on PS4 and PS5, but it can happen on any platform.
